Read President Buhari's Eid el fitr message to Nigerians


I felicitate with all Nigerians, especially the Muslim Ummah, on the

occasion of this year’s Eid El Fitr, which marks the completion of the
Ramadan fast. I congratulate Muslims in Nigeria and around the world on
the successful completion of this month-long spiritual journey of fasting,
prayer and almsgiving in obedience to the Divine Command.
I sincerely pray that the Almighty Allah will reward our sacrifices with increased
blessing and a more prosperous future.
On this happy occasion, it is my strong belief that all true followers of Islam
have been rejuvenated on the true meaning and essence of life and through the
teachings of Prophet Muhammad (SAW), we have learnt to imbibe the virtues of
piety, sacrifice, love, self-denial and good conduct in our daily relationship with
one another.
As we celebrate another Eid El Fitr, I admonish all patriotic Nigerians to uphold
these lessons and also appreciate the numerous material and human blessings
God has endowed us with.
Let us learn to show gratitude, respect and tolerance to one other, irrespective
of our religion, tribe, language and political leanings, as we forge ahead to build
on our strengths and opportunities to make Nigeria great again.
On Monday this week, the Vice President, the Speaker of the House of
Representatives and other government officials joined me to host Iftar reception
at the State House with Nigerians of different backgrounds including Internally
Displaced Persons (IDPs), artisans and Physically-challenged persons.
Like I said during the reception, I want to once again appeal to those of us who
have the means, to remember the millions of Nigerians who are suffering
deprivation because of violence perpetrated by terrorists.
I am not unaware of what Nigerians are going through and I want to use this
medium to commend the amazing sacrifices of Nigerians in the face of the
temporary economic and social challenges and also reassure Nigerians that my
administration is working assiduously towards providing basic needs and other
amenities.
Let me also use this opportunity to reaffirm that we will not relent in the fight
against corruption and we will ensure that all appropriate and legal measures
are deplored to root out this malaise.
I commend the Armed Forces and security agencies for the gains recorded in the
fight against terrorists and the rescue of hostages in the North East part of the
country.
I also appeal for the support, understanding and patience of all Nigerians and
our international partners as we explore the fastest means to end the economic
sabotage in the Niger Delta and amicably resolve the conflicts within the region.
I promise you all better days ahead even as we remain grateful for your
unflinching support to our administration.
Happy Eid El Fitr celebration and May the Almighty Allah continue to bless our
nation.
Eid Mubarak!
